Your Systems Must Be Ready Before Growth Demands It
Biotech and device startups often evolve faster than the systems that support them. Early-stage teams focus—rightly—on product development, research, and speed to market, but infrastructure, data handling, and compliance readiness tend to grow reactively. Over time, this creates a gap between operational complexity and system maturity. Executives start to notice it in subtle but important ways: uncertainty around audit readiness, lack of clarity on how data flows across systems, increasing reliance on disconnected tools, and growing concern about whether current infrastructure can support future regulatory or scaling requirements. The issue isn’t negligence—it’s that systems were never designed to support what the business is becoming.
